在Samza中,YARN部署模式是一种常用的部署方式,它利用Apache Hadoop YARN资源管理器来管理Samza应用程序的资源分配和执行。
在YARN部署模式下,Samza应用程序被打包为一个YARN应用程序,并通过YARN资源管理器提交和运行。YARN资源管理器负责分配和管理集群中的资源,包括内存、CPU等。Samza框架会向YARN资源管理器请求所需的资源,然后启动Samza应用程序的容器来执行任务。
在YARN部署模式下,Samza应用程序的任务会被分配到多个容器中并行执行,每个容器运行一个或多个Samza任务。这样可以充分利用集群资源,提高应用程序的性能和可伸缩性。
此外,YARN部署模式还支持动态调整Samza应用程序的资源配置,例如增加或减少容器数量,改变容器的内存和CPU配置等,以适应不同的工作负载和资源需求。
总的来说,YARN部署模式能够有效地管理Samza应用程序的资源和执行,并提供灵活的资源调度和配置能力,使得Samza应用程序能够高效地运行在大规模集群环境中。
免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:is@yisu.com进行举报,并提供相关证据,一经查实,将立刻删除涉嫌侵权内容。